    A budgeting adviser is warning rising food prices are putting pressure on Kiwi families


    Food went up by 4.1 per cent in the year ending June 2020 - the biggest lift in more than three years.

    A major contributor are fruit and vegetables, which have risen by 10 per cent.

    FinCap Chief Executive Tim Barnett says it's one of three top concerns, with food, power and rent what he looks at when people come to him in financial hardship.
